Subject: On-call handover — nightly reindex

Handing off Quillmark on-call. Nightly search reindex failed twice this week at the credential-refresh step; the indexer's service token is near expiry. I rotated it manually, but the rotation job itself needs audit — it logs token prefixes, flagged for security review. Reindex currently green. Watch the 02:00 run; if it stalls, kill and rerun, don't retry in place. Full notes in the Quillmark runbook. For access to the rotation job's audit trail, contact the indexing owners.

billing contact of fafof-hadup = sormir_belix_julix@qorvelsoft.example

### Action Item: Turnstile Counter Drift (Harrowfield Arena)

Quick one from the Gatewise incident: the turnstile counters drifted during halftime surges because debounce windows were too tight. New folks, please read the counter module before touching gate code. We're standardizing the timing knobs so this doesn't recur; the agreed values are listed here.

constants for kaduf-hadup:
QUOTAS = {
    "zorath": 2,
    "ralael": 5,
}

[ ] Verify the slimmed Corvette-line images for the Hollowgate 3.1 release pass the size budget (under 180 MB) and that no debug utilities remain in the final layer. Confirm the runtime smoke suite ran against the slimmed variant, not the full dev image. Record sign-off only after matching the artifact against the token below.

pipeline stamp: htk14_40eecfa1a6c1a3

Action item PM-88: During the Fennelgate incident, Hookstream retried failed webhook deliveries with no backoff cap, amplifying load on recovering customer endpoints. We will cap retries at six attempts with exponential backoff and jitter, and surface a dead-letter view to customers. Release manager should verify the new semantics are flag-gated and documented before the next train. The rollout plan and verification steps are on the internal page below.

runbook for yadup-fahif: https://jira.qorvelcorp.internal/spaces/spaces/spaces/b46212397071